Transaction 352d500e74980dbf8d9fc49e65b56dc526fc53a4d64029e804f88483e1cc261e

2 Input
1 Outputs
  • 352d500e74980dbf8d9fc49e65b56dc526fc53a4d64029e804f88483e1cc261e:0
  • value  4283393
    address  1D4yR64N8267FB4zBmjG7WmD3fefc86mD1